1. What Happened in the Potomac River Incident?

The collision between an American Airlines jet and a U.S. Army Blackhawk helicopter over the Potomac River resulted in the loss of 67 lives. The incident prompted a massive investigation and recovery effort to identify the victims and determine the cause of the accident. Understanding the circumstances surrounding this event is crucial for implementing preventative measures in the future.

Details of the Incident:

  • Date: January 2025
  • Location: Potomac River, near Ronald Reagan National Airport
  • Aircraft Involved: American Airlines jet and U.S. Army Blackhawk helicopter
  • Casualties: 67 lives lost

The aftermath of the collision involved an extensive search and recovery operation to retrieve bodies and wreckage from the Potomac River. Authorities faced the difficult task of identifying the victims, while families awaited confirmation of their loved ones’ fates. The incident underscored the importance of aviation safety and the need for thorough investigations to prevent similar tragedies.

2. Who Were the American Airlines Crew Members?

The American Airlines crew consisted of two experienced pilots: Captain Jonathan Campos, 34, and First Officer Sam Lilley, 28. Both men had a passion for aviation and dedicated their careers to ensuring the safety of their passengers. Their contributions to the airline industry and their communities will be remembered.

2.1. Captain Jonathan Campos: A Passionate Pilot

Captain Jonathan Campos, 34, had a lifelong passion for flying. Born in New York and raised in Florida, he attended Embry-Riddle Aeronautical University, where he excelled in aviation studies. According to company records, Campos became a certified flight instructor in 2017 and a commercial airline pilot a year later.

Key Details About Captain Campos:

  • Age: 34
  • Hometown: Florida
  • Education: Embry-Riddle Aeronautical University
  • Career: Certified flight instructor and commercial airline pilot
  • Passion: Aviation and flying

Hector Campos, his uncle, shared that Jonathan thrived in the aviation business and genuinely loved his job. Embry-Riddle Aeronautical University issued a statement expressing their condolences to his family and all those affected by the tragic accident.

2.2. First Officer Sam Lilley: Following His Dreams

First Officer Sam Lilley, 28, was described by his sister, Tiffany Gibson, as a “fun, adventurous son and brother” from Richmond Hill, Georgia. Lilley followed in his father’s footsteps by pursuing a career in aviation.

Key Details About First Officer Lilley:

  • Age: 28
  • Hometown: Richmond Hill, Georgia
  • Family: Followed in his father’s footsteps to become a pilot
  • Passion: Traveling and flying

Before becoming a pilot, Lilley worked in marketing but eventually pursued his true passion for flying. His sister revealed that he had visited her in Goldsboro, North Carolina, with his fiancee just before the accident. Lilley’s love for aviation and his adventurous spirit will be dearly missed.

3. Who Were the U.S. Army Blackhawk Crew Members?

The U.S. Army Blackhawk crew members were dedicated service members who were committed to their country. The crew included Capt. Rebecca M. Lobach, Chief Warrant Officer 2 Andrew Eaves, and Staff Sgt. Ryan O’Hara.

3.1. Capt. Rebecca M. Lobach: A Dedicated Aviation Officer

Captain Rebecca M. Lobach was a dedicated aviation officer who served from July 2019 to January 2025. She was assigned to the 12th Aviation Battalion, Ft Belvoir.

Key Details About Captain Lobach:

  • Service: Aviation officer from July 2019 to January 2025
  • Assignment: 12th Aviation Battalion, Ft Belvoir
  • Education: Distinguished military graduate in ROTC at the University of North Carolina
  • Recognition: Top 20% of cadets nationwide

Lobach’s family described her as a “warrior” who was willing to defend her country in battle. During her career, she served as a White House Military Social Aide, escorting fashion icon Ralph Lauren when he received the Presidential Medal of Freedom from President Joe Biden in 2024. Her commitment to service and her country will be remembered.

3.2. Instructor Pilot Andrew Eaves: A Light in Dark Days

Instructor pilot Andrew Eaves was a father, husband, and a chief warrant officer in the U.S. Army from Noxubee County, Mississippi. He graduated from Central Academy, Brooksville.

Key Details About Andrew Eaves:

  • Rank: Chief Warrant Officer 2
  • Hometown: Noxubee County, Mississippi
  • Education: Central Academy, Brooksville
  • Role: Instructor pilot

His wife, Carrie Eaves, identified him as one of the men who died in a Facebook post. His niece, Kaitlyn Lawrence, described him as a man who was “truly a light in a lot of our dark days.” Eaves’ dedication to his family and his country will be deeply missed.

3.3. Crew Chief Ryan O’Hara: A Vital Member of the Team

Ryan O’Hara was a husband, father, and crew chief on board the Black Hawk. Helicopter crew chiefs are responsible for the maintenance of the aircraft.

Key Details About Ryan O’Hara:

  • Role: Crew chief on board the Black Hawk
  • Responsibility: Maintenance of the aircraft
  • Education: Parkview Marine Corps JROTC at Parkview High School, Lilburn
  • Service: Served in Afghanistan

O’Hara had formerly attended Parkview Marine Corps JROTC at Parkview High School, Lilburn, where he was described as a hands-on gym member and “a vital member of the rifle team”. After graduating, he joined the U.S. Army and served in Afghanistan. His dedication to his country and his role in maintaining the aircraft will be remembered.

13. How Do Weather Conditions Impact Aviation Safety?

Weather conditions can have a significant impact on aviation safety. Adverse weather conditions such as thunderstorms, fog, icing, and wind shear can create hazardous flying conditions.

Impact of Weather Conditions on Aviation Safety:

  • Thunderstorms: Thunderstorms can produce severe turbulence, lightning, and heavy rain, which can be dangerous for aircraft.
  • Fog: Fog can reduce visibility and make it difficult for pilots to navigate.
  • Icing: Icing can accumulate on aircraft surfaces, increasing weight and reducing lift.
  • Wind Shear: Wind shear is a sudden change in wind speed or direction, which can cause an aircraft to lose control.

Pilots receive extensive training on how to recognize and avoid hazardous weather conditions. Aviation weather forecasting services provide pilots with up-to-date information on weather conditions along their route.

15. What Are the Latest Advancements in Cockpit Technology?

Cockpit technology has advanced significantly in recent years, with the introduction of new systems and displays that enhance pilot awareness and decision-making.

Latest Advancements in Cockpit Technology:

  • Glass Cockpits: Glass cockpits replace traditional analog gauges with electronic displays that provide pilots with a wealth of information.
  • Head-Up Displays (HUDs): HUDs project critical flight information onto the windshield, allowing pilots to keep their eyes focused outside the cockpit.
  • Enhanced Vision Systems (EVS): EVS use infrared cameras to provide pilots with a clear view of the runway, even in low visibility conditions.
  • Synthetic Vision Systems (SVS): SVS create a 3D representation of the terrain and obstacles around the aircraft, enhancing pilot awareness in challenging environments.
  • Automatic Dependent Surveillance-Broadcast (ADS-B): ADS-B is a surveillance technology that allows aircraft to broadcast their position, altitude, and velocity to air traffic control and other aircraft.

These advancements in cockpit technology have significantly improved aviation safety and efficiency.

18. How Does the Design and Maintenance of Aircraft Contribute to Safety?

The design and maintenance of aircraft play a critical role in ensuring aviation safety. Aircraft are designed with safety in mind, and regular maintenance is essential to keep them in safe operating condition.

Contribution of Aircraft Design and Maintenance to Safety:

  • Redundancy: Aircraft are designed with redundant systems, so that if one system fails, another system can take over.
  • Fail-Safe Design: Aircraft components are designed to fail in a way that does not create a catastrophic hazard.
  • Regular Inspections: Aircraft undergo regular inspections to identify and correct any potential problems.
  • Preventative Maintenance: Aircraft undergo preventative maintenance to replace worn or damaged components before they fail.
  • Adherence to Maintenance Schedules: Aircraft maintenance is performed according to strict schedules to ensure that all necessary tasks are completed on time.
